To what do many cats and kittens in an apartment dream of? - in detail
Many cats and kittens living in apartments often dream of having access to the great outdoors, where they can explore, hunt, and experience the natural world. This longing for the outdoors is deeply ingrained in their instincts, as domestic cats are descendants of wild felines that thrived in various environments.
In an apartment setting, cats are often confined to a limited space, which can lead to feelings of boredom and restlessness. They dream of being able to climb trees, chase birds, and stalk prey in the grass, activities that are not possible within the four walls of their home. The sensation of feeling the wind on their fur, the warmth of the sun on their backs, and the scent of fresh air are all experiences they crave but rarely get to enjoy indoors.
Additionally, cats and kittens in apartments dream of having a diverse and stimulating environment that mimics the natural world. This includes having multiple levels to climb, hiding spots to explore, and toys that replicate the movement and unpredictability of prey. Enriching their indoor space with cat trees, perches, and interactive toys can help satisfy some of these instinctual needs and provide a sense of adventure within the confines of their home.
Lastly, many cats and kittens dream of having companionship that goes beyond human interaction. While they do form strong bonds with their human caregivers, they also yearn for the company of other felines. Having another cat or kitten to play with, groom, and socialize can provide them with a sense of belonging and help alleviate feelings of loneliness or isolation that can sometimes occur in an apartment setting.
In conclusion, providing cats and kittens living in apartments with opportunities to experience the outdoors through safe outdoor access or creating an enriched indoor environment can significantly enhance their well-being and happiness. Understanding and addressing these dreams is crucial for cat owners to ensure that their feline companions lead fulfilling and content lives.
